DV XX2 MKII
Low output MC with Flux damper and Alnico magnet
The DV XX-1 was the first cartridge to feature a “magnetic flux damper” (patent) and softened magnetism” (patent) processes that reject the magnetic fluctuation that is detrimental to a moving coil cartridges performance.
The The DV XX-2 MKII retains the benefit of the flux damper but features the Alnico-5 magnet and the similar rigid construction to the Te Kaitora Rua. Alnico magnets exhibit high magnetic flux density combining with a low coercive therefore magnetic resistance is lower than other magnetic types such as rare earth and ferrite, providing the exceptional stability of the XX-2 MKII output voltage. There is also the additional advantage of low magnetic and electrical resistance contributing to a discernable improvement in sound quality.
The XX-2MKII also exhibits deep powerful bass, treble is both clear and lively possessing none of the hardness found in many moving coil designs.
Product Specifications
Type | Low output moving coil cartridge with Alnico magnet and Flux damper |
Output Voltage | 0.28mV (at 1KHz, 5cm/sec.) |
Channel Separation | 30 dB (at 1KHz) |
Channel balance | 1.0 dB (at 1KHz) |
Frequency response | 20 - 20,000Hz (± 1dB) |
Compliance | 10 mm/N |
Tracking force | 1.8 - 2.2 g |
Impedance | 6 ohms |
Recommended load impedance | > 30 ohms |
Cantilever | 6mm length 0.3 mm dia. solid boron |
Stylus tip | PF Line contact shape, stylus radius: 7 x 30 micron |
Weight | 8.9 g |
